Nazareth College joins most colleges and universities to require the vaccine for those returning to their campuses in the fall
Rochester, New York – All students at Nazareth College including faculty, contracted employees, and staff will be required to get a COVID-19 vaccine before coming to the campus this fall.
College decision is made following the recommendations of the American College Health Association.
By July 31 everyone will be required to complete their COVID-19 vaccination and provide documentation to the college. People who want to apply for some religious and medical exemptions need to do so by July 9.
A list of forms, answers to common questions, and deadlines are posted on the college website. The first day of on-campus classes will be August 30.
